What Causes Clogged Drains and How to Fix Them?

Blocked drains can interrupt everyday activities and result in expensive repairs when left unattended. Various factors contribute to this common issue. Collection of hair strands, soap deposits, food remnants, and fatty substances commonly produces obstructions in sink drains. Moreover, unwanted objects including children's toys or bathroom products can intensify the issue, specifically in home plumbing. Plant roots invading subterranean conduits can likewise result in considerable clogging.

To resolve clogged drains, homeowners should first of all identify the underlying issue. Basic tools like plungers or drain snakes might suffice for small clogs. Nonetheless, persistent problems may require professional intervention. Drain cleaning services employ advanced solutions, such as hydro-jetting and camera inspections, to completely clear blockages and assess the condition of pipes. Regular maintenance, including periodic inspections and proper disposal practices, is essential in preventing future clogs and ensuring smooth drainage throughout the home.

Successful DIY Drain Cleaning Approaches

Homeowners can effectively tackle simple drain issues with several straightforward DIY methods. One popular method involves utilizing a mixture of baking soda and vinegar. This blend can assist in breaking down small clogs by producing a fizzing reaction, which removes debris. Add a cup of baking soda followed by a cup of vinegar into the drain, let it sit for about 30 minutes, and then wash it down with hot water.

Another effective technique is using a plunger. By creating a vacuum seal around the drain, plungers can dislodge stubborn blockages. It's important that homeowners ensure enough water in the sink covers the plunger's cup for best results.

For further maintenance, a regular monthly treatment of hot water can assist in eliminate grease buildup. Additionally, utilizing a drain snake can extract hair and gunk from the pipe's surface. These techniques can ensure drains flowing efficiently without the need for professional service.

Different Types of Drain Cleaning Services

When property owners encounter persistent clogs or drainage issues, different types of drain cleaning services can effectively address these problems. One common method is snaking, which involves using a flexible auger to break up blockages in pipes. Hydro jetting is another advanced technique that uses high-pressure water streams to clear away stubborn debris and accumulated grease. For more severe cases, video camera inspections help professionals to identify the exact location and nature of the clog, providing targeted solutions. Chemical drain cleaners are sometimes utilized for minor blockages, though they should be used with caution due to potential pipe damage. Furthermore, rooter services focus specifically on removing tree roots that infiltrate drainage systems. All of these services present distinct advantages, allowing homeowners to select the most appropriate method based on the severity and nature of their drainage issues. Eventually, timely intervention can restore proper functionality and prevent further complications.

Pricing Factors for Drain Cleaning Services

Several factors influence the cost of drain cleaning services, making it essential for homeowners to recognize these variables before seeking assistance. First, the type of blockage plays a important role; simpler clogs typically require less time and fewer resources, while substantial blockages may demand advanced equipment and techniques, raising costs.

Moreover, the position of the clog influences pricing; drains situated far into plumbing systems or in difficult-to-access areas can incur higher charges.

The service provider's experience and expertise also contribute to price fluctuations, as well-established firms typically command higher rates owing to their credibility and performance history.

Lastly, location can impact expenses, with metropolitan regions generally seeing elevated prices compared to rural locations. Knowing these elements can help homeowners in making knowledgeable selections when picking drain cleaning companies.

Preventative Steps to Keep Your Drains Clear

Comprehending the pricing connected to drain cleaning services is valuable, but homeowners can also take preventive steps to stop clogs before they become pricey issues. Regular maintenance is crucial; routine inspections can detect potential problems early. Homeowners should avoid pouring grease, oil, or food scraps down kitchen sinks, as these substances can congeal and cause blockages. In bathrooms, using drain guards can capture hair and soap residue, substantially reducing buildup.

In addition, cleaning drains with hot water on a weekly basis can help breaking down minor clogs. Homeowners should also consider employing natural cleaners, such as baking soda and vinegar, to preserve clear pipes without hazardous chemicals. Seasonal maintenance, including clearing debris from outdoor drains, can stop backups during intense rainfall. By applying these preventative measures, homeowners can ensure their plumbing systems remain working properly, ultimately saving time and money on emergency drain cleaning services.

How Frequently Should I Get My Drains Professionally Cleaned?

Specialists advise having drains professionally cleaned every one to two years, depending on usage and potential issues. Consistent servicing helps avoid blockages, guarantees efficient drainage, and extends the lifespan of your pipes.

Are Chemical Drain Cleaners Safe for All Types of Pipes?

Chemical drain cleaning products aren't suitable for every type of pipe. They have the potential to cause damage to older pipes, PVC, or metal plumbing. It's advisable to consult a professional to determine the best cleaning method for specific plumbing needs.

What Signs Show a More Serious Plumbing Concern?

Indicators of a more serious plumbing problem include persistent clogs, slow drains, unusual noises coming from pipes, water backups, and visible leaks. These indicators often suggest deeper problems needing professional assessment and repair to avoid further damage.
